Braun Thermometer digital PRT2000

Braun PRT2000 digital thermometer with age-dependent fever indicator
- Professional accuracy.
- Fast measurement in 8 seconds.
- Flexible tip
- BPA-free

Directions for use
1. Turn on the thermometer by pressing the on/off button
You'll hear a short beep and the display component check will begin. After the component check, the last measured temperature will be displayed for 2 seconds. The age symbols and age categories will then scroll across the display until the Age Precision™ button is pressed.
2. Select the age by pressing the Age Precision™ button
When the Age Precision™ button is pressed, the age category symbols stop scrolling and stop at the symbol that was displayed when the button was pressed. Continue pressing the button until the desired age setting appears. The thermometer has three age settings:
• 0-3 months
• 3-36 months
• 36 months to adulthood
After selecting the age, the age category symbol remains lit. The display shows three dashes.
The thermometer is ready for measurement.
3. Take the measurement by holding the thermometer at the selected measurement site. As soon as the thermometer detects a temperature increase in measuring mode, it begins measuring. If the thermometer does not detect a temperature increase, the age symbol and three dashes are displayed until the thermometer automatically switches off. After the measurement (generally 8 seconds after detecting a temperature increase), a confirmation beep indicates an accurate temperature reading: 1 long beep for a normal temperature, 10 short beeps for an increase in temperature and a high temperature. The result is shown on the display. To interpret the measured value, use the color-coded display, which interprets the temperature based on the patient's age, according to medical guidelines.

Use under the armpit
This method is used on babies and small children.
1. Rub the armpit dry with a dry towel.
2. Place the probe tip under the arm so that the end makes contact with the skin, and place the patient's arm next to his/her body
For small children, it's sometimes helpful to hold them close to you, keeping their arm next to their body. This prevents room temperature from affecting the measurement.
3. When the peak temperature is reached, beeps will sound. The temperature is now confirmed. When the thermometer is removed from the measuring point, the corresponding color will be displayed.
4. Turn off the thermometer and clean it as indicated below.

Oral use
This method is suitable for children who are old enough to safely hold the thermometer in their mouth.
1. It is important to place the thermometer tip correctly under the tongue, either on the left or right side, to obtain a good, accurate reading. Place the sensor tip on one of the spots under the tongue marked "√" (Fig. 2). Keep the patient's mouth closed and have them remain still to ensure an accurate reading.
2. When the peak temperature is reached, beeps will sound. The temperature is now confirmed. When the thermometer is removed from the food container, the corresponding color will be displayed.
3. Turn off the thermometer and clean it as indicated below.

Rectal use
Often used for babies and small children, or when measuring in the mouth or under the arm is difficult.
1. Apply a small amount of water-soluble lubricant to the tip of the thermometer for easier insertion. Do not use petroleum jelly. Read the lubricant label to ensure you use the correct type.
2. Place the patient on their side. The correct position for babies is on their stomachs, with their legs hanging down. You can place the baby across your knees, on the edge of a bed, or on a changing table. In this position, the thermometer can be safely and easily inserted into the rectum.
3. Gently insert the tip of the thermometer no further than 1.3 cm into the rectum. Stop if you feel resistance. Hold the thermometer in place during the measurement.
4. When the peak temperature is reached, beeps will sound. The temperature is now confirmed. When the thermometer is removed from the food container, the corresponding color will be displayed.
5. Turn off the thermometer and clean it as indicated below.
